You will be more than fine. I’m running a 3700x with 2060 itx and it pulls about 280w from the wall with an SF450 platinum.

You can take the TDP of your 2070 super. Its about 215w. The TDP of the 3700x is different. The cpu can take about 150w. In very way you are not even close to the 450w and the psu can offer you up to 550w.

Not sure where or how you came up with 150w for the 3700x but mine has never exceeded ~90-95w total usage. Typical usage is about 80-86w.

Regardless, 450 is plenty
